2012 Delle Venezie Merlot

One Glass M.E. is a delightful Merlot from the Delle Venezie region, showcasing a captivating deep red hue that draws you in. This 2012 vintage offers a medium-bodied profile, striking a harmonious balance between warmth and elegance. With its bright acidity, the wine refreshes the palate and enhances the experience. The fruit intensity shines with prominent notes of ripe black cherries and plums, while subtle undertones of cocoa and spice add depth. Tannins are nicely structured yet approachable, creating a smooth finish that lingers pleasantly. This wine is dry but perfectly crafted to complement a variety of dishes, making it a fantastic choice for any gathering.

While France takes the crown for the most famous wines styles and grape varieties, Italy is where wine was first perfected. The ancient Greeks called it Oenotria—"land of the vines"—and the Roman Empire advanced grape growing and winemaking to a level of quality we still enjoy today. But behind Italy's best-known wines, such as Chianti, Barolo and prosecco, there's an almost endless diversity of delights awaiting the intrepid explorer. The key to understanding Italian wine is regionality and (of course) food. From the aromatic and sparkling whites of the north to Sicily's rich and spicy reds, Italy offers wine lovers a lifetime of gastronomic treats.
